Understanding typical responsibilities helps you describe your experience accurately. Below is a breakdown of common duties across fast food positions.
| Responsibility | Description |
|---|---|
| Customer Service | Greeting customers, taking orders, resolving complaints |
| Food Preparation | Preparing meals according to company standards |
| Cash Handling | Processing payments and managing cash registers |
| Cleaning | Maintaining cleanliness and hygiene standards |
| Teamwork | Collaborating with coworkers during busy shifts |

Your skills section complements your job description and reinforces your qualifications.
| Skill | Why It Matters |
|---|---|
| Customer Service | Improves customer satisfaction and loyalty |
| Time Management | Helps handle rush hours efficiently |
| Communication | Ensures clear interaction with customers and team |
| Multitasking | Essential for handling multiple orders |
| Attention to Detail | Prevents order mistakes |
